Table of ContentsState Space Modelling of Physical Systems.- Analysis of State Space Models.- Linear Control System Design.- Optimal Control.- Noise in Dynamic Systems.- Optimal Observers: Kalman Filters.ReviewsFrom the reviews: The book 'Linear Systems Control, Deterministic and Stochastic Methods' by Hendricks, Jannerup and Sorensen is a very nice presentation of the basics ! of the control theory for linear systems. The great advantage of this book is ! almost every presented problems are acompanied by practical application based solutions. ... The book is written ! clearly, and is easy to read. This can be used even by undergraduate students, but also graduate ones, engineers and every persons who study ... control, systems and related areas. (Krzysztof Galkowski, Zentralblatt MATH, Vol. 1149, 2008) This textbook is intended for a second course in control, at the beginning graduate level, after a classical introduction. Topics covered in the book include modeling of systems in state-space form, linearization, discretization, description of noise and stochastic disturbances, LQR and LQG control problems, and Kalman filters.
